The video tutorial introduces flowcharts, explaining their purpose and benefits. It covers basic symbols used in flowcharts and demonstrates applications through examples like making pizza and lemonade. The tutorial also provides a step-by-step guide on drawing flowcharts using diagrams.net, including a detailed example of creating a flowchart for playing chess.
